Standard 56" 6-rib belt, every manufacturer has their own part number.

You are making a huge mistake making billet pulley. First off, the hub wall thickness is limited by the space that's there. This is a stress point and make it out of aluminum weakens that area significanlty. If the pulley snaps at the hub, it will damage the crankshaft. The other risk is you are eliminating the harmonic balancer that's part of the factory pulley. I don't know the long term risks involved but MB engineers put a harmonic balancer in their for a reason and it must have been significant of a reason as car manufacturers pinch pennys when it comes to parts of little or no value.
